Thanks for your help! Not doing so may result in not all the secondary AD FS servers syncing properly. For the Federated Web Single-Sign-On (SSO) design, you must have at least one federation server in the account partner organization and at least one federation server in the resource partner organization.
Multiple valid AD FS configuration databases found in remote SQL Server If the AD FS 2.0 database that you selected already exists, the Existing AD FS Configuration Database Detected page appears. Configuring an AD FS farm with AlwaysOn Availability groups requires a slight modification to the AD FS deployment procedure: The databases you wish to back up must be created before the AlwaysOn Availability groups can be configured. AD FS creates its databases as part of the setup and initial configuration of the first federation service node of a new AD FS SQL Server farm. As part of the AD FS configuration, you must specify an SQL connection string, so you will have to configure the first AD FS farm node to connect to a SQL instance directly (this is only temporary). It is meant for test lab environments only. Find centralized, trusted content and collaborate around the technologies you use most. This Section describes how to view and edit the AD FS configuration database synchronization properties.
The Role of the AD FS Configuration Database - Github Error message: The SPN required for this Federation Service is already set on another Active Directory account. Contact your administrator for more information. Many Git commands accept both tag and branch names, so creating this branch may cause unexpected behavior. For example, if the service account that was created was contoso\ADFS2SVC, each computer you configure for the federation server role and that will participate in the same farm must specify contoso\ADFS2SVC at this step in the Federation Server Configuration Wizard for the farm to be operational. We are attempting to join a newly configured AD FS node into the existing farm. I too am having the same issue. High availability provides a scale-out architecture in which you can increase server capacity by adding additional servers. One of the requirement for ADFS configuration is requirement ofPFX SSLcertificate (It includesprivate key), To proceedI will create SSL certificate first. You can achieve high availability by using the network load-balancing and failover services that SQL clustering technologies provide. The selected role is being installed in the new server. An availability group is comprised of a primary replica (a set of read-write primary databases) and one to four availability replicas (sets of corresponding secondary databases). The availability group supports a single read-write copy (the primary replica), and one to four read-only availability replicas. Each availability replica must reside on a different node of a single Windows Server Failover Clustering (WSFC) cluster. For more information on AlwaysOn Availability groups see Overview of AlwaysOn Availability Groups (SQL Server). AD FS Design Guide in Windows Server 2012 R2, More info about Internet Explorer and Microsoft Edge, Selecting the Appropriate Type of Replication, Plan the Web Application Proxy Infrastructure (WAP), Overview of AlwaysOn Availability Groups (SQL Server), Replication Subscribers and AlwaysOn Availability Groups (SQL Server), Replication, Change Tracking, Change Data Capture, and AlwaysOn Availability Groups (SQL Server), Creation and Configuration of Availability Groups (SQL Server), Setup Geographic Redundancy with SQL Server Replication, AD FS Design Guide in Windows Server 2012 R2. The following document will provide some basic steps to testing the communication with the backend servers. In my case I used this option below (Uninstall Windows Internal Database feature), Go to Server Manager Click Manage Click on Remove Roles and Features, Under Server Roles, select Active Directory Federation Service and. On the result page click Configure the federation service on this server link. ADFSDump's default build configuration is for .NET 4.5, which will fail on systems without that version installed. An AD FS configuration database with the same name already exists; specify that the existing database is to be overwritten. When checking the services, I notice the AD FS service is in fact stopped. When a gnoll vampire assumes its hyena form, do its HP change? Looking for job perks? When you deploy a federation server farm using WID, some features of AD FS may not be available. I am using a different ADFS service name than the old installations (old was adfs.xxx.xxx new is sso.xxx.xxx) Friday, August 28, 2015 2:39 PM Making statements based on opinion; back them up with references or personal experience. Now verify the Server 2016 role has been assigned successfully. AD FS provides a feature referred to as token replay detection by which multiple token requests using the same token can be detected and then discarded. Click Nextto begin with the role installation. You can use SQL Server to configure two or more servers to work together as a server cluster to ensure that AD FS is made highly available to service incoming client requests. On the Specify the Primary Federation Server and Service Account page, under Primary federation server name , type the computer name of the primary federation . For more information, see Where to Place a Federation Server. On the Ready to Apply Settings page, review the details. You can also download and install SSMS to test database connectivity. Instead, administrators can modify the contents of the AD FS configuration database by using either the AD FS Management snap-in, Fsconfig.exe, or Windows PowerShell cmdlets. More info about Internet Explorer and Microsoft Edge, Create the First Federation Server in a Federation Server Farm, Add a Federation Server to a Federation Server Farm, AD FS Administration with Windows PowerShell, AD FS: Migrate Your AD FS Configuration Database to SQL Server. Once both the services are on the ADFS will work. If you select the stand-alone option, WID is used to store a single instance of the AD FS configuration database. . It provides additional performance increases for high traffic. Each of these options uses WID for storing the AD FS configuration database: Create the first federation server in a federation server farm, Add a federation server to a federation server farm. In the Browse dialog box, locate the domain account that is used as the service account by all other federation servers in the existing federation server farm, and then click OK. Stack Exchange network consists of 181 Q&A communities including Stack Overflow, the largest, most trusted online community for developers to learn, share their knowledge, and build their careers. If the AD FS 2.0 database that you selected already exists, the Existing AD FS Configuration Database Detected page appears. This section describes important concepts that describe how the WID federation server farm replicates data between a primary federation server and secondary federation servers. If you select the add a federation server option, WID is configured to replicate configuration database changes to the new federation server at set intervals. It is also included in Windows Sharepoint 3.0 and Windows Server Update Services (WSUS) 3.0, where a full version of Microsoft SQL Server may not be available. a simple dialog where you can say yes to overwrite (or cancel if you are mistaken). You will see issues if the AD FS servers in your farm cannot communicate with the backend SQL servers. On the Specify Service Properties page, click Import select PFX file, provide certificate password generated earlier. You must specify the fully qualified domain name of the primary server. You might see below warning inoperation results, which you can ignore. This should be in the wizard as a checkbox or even better,
You can adjust this default five-minute value or force an immediate synchronization anytime by using a Windows PowerShell cmdlet. Asking for help, clarification, or responding to other answers. If you nominate a new primary server the remaining servers must be modified to reflect the new primary server. An error occurred. It fails with an error: We attempt to use the script that the wizard creates via an admin powershell and are presented with the same message. When you use this wizard to join a computer to an existing farm, the computer is configured with a read-only copy of the ADFS configuration database and it must receive updates from a primary federation server. From this point forward, the new federation server continues to pull updates from the primary federation server on a regular basis, as shown in the following illustration. Once your account is created, you'll be logged-in to this account. Find all tables containing column with specified name - MS SQL Server. -ServiceAccountCredential Specifies the Active Directory account under which the AD FS service runs. Security Assertion Markup Language (SAML) artifact resolution is an endpoint based on the part of the SAML 2.0 protocol that describes how a relying party can retrieve a token directly from a claims provider. All seemed to be fine after I set everything up, however, once I restarted my DC, when attempting to load the AD FS manager, I get the error: An error occurred during an attempt to access the AD FS configuration database: Can my creature spell be countered if I cast a split second spell after it? On the Primary AD FS Server this cmdlet will only show that the Role is the Primary Computer. The following diagram shows an AD FS SQL Server Farm with AlwaysOn Availability group.
Install and Configure Active Directory Federation Service (ADFS) How do I UPDATE from a SELECT in SQL Server? on WID: How to delete ADFS Windows internal database without access credentials, How to configure Windows Deployment Services on Windows Server 2019, Elastic Block Storage: How to modify a Linux EBS Volume from the Console, How to Check and Reset Network Data Usage in Windows 11, Various ways to restart an AWS EC2 instance, Configure Windows LAPS Management with Microsoft Intune, How to use GitHub as Source Provider for AWS CodePipeline, Setup a Continuous Deployment Pipeline with AWS CodePipeline, Follow WordPress.com News on WordPress.com. The best answers are voted up and rise to the top, Not the answer you're looking for? You can use the following procedure to join a computer to a new federation server farm. Could a subterranean river or aquifer generate enough continuous momentum to power a waterwheel for the purpose of producing electricity? Adding EV Charger (100A) in secondary panel (100A) fed off main (200A), Effect of a "bad grade" in grad school applications. Filed under: Note: The primary server must be accessible via HTTP on port 80 from the secondary server. If the account is a windows account use integrated authentication otherwise enter the username and password. You can use the following information in this topic along with the content provided in AD FS Deployment Topology Considerations to learn about the advantages and disadvantages of choosing either WID or SQL Server to store the AD FS configuration database: WID uses a relational data store and does not have its own management user interface (UI).